Knowledge, attitudes, and practices related to dengue among public school teachers in a Central Luzon Province in the Philippines: an analytic cross-sectional study.

Ernesto R GregorioRie TakeuchiPaul Michael R HernandezJohn Robert MedinaShin-Ya KawamuraMikaela B SalanguitMarian Danille C SantillanKimberly Mae S RamosGideon John TuliaoLyndon MoralesMaylin PalatinoFumiko ShibuyaJun Kobayashi
Published in: Tropical medicine and health (2024)
Even with the existing dengue policies, programs, and strategies, and the high disease literacy rate of Filipinos, dengue remains a struggle with an increasing case rate. Therefore, specific concepts should be emphasized, and interventions should be fine-tuned to better reach and influence the target population to attain a dengue-free Philippines.
